Abstract
The invention provides an intelligent radio receiver with the health monitoring function. The intelligent radio receiver is connected with a cloud end server and is characterized by comprising a processor, a voice reception circuit, a loudspeaking circuit, a fingerprint recognition sensor, a heart rate collection sensor, a body temperature sensor, a communication device and a display module; the voice reception circuit, the loudspeaking circuit, the fingerprint recognition sensor, the heart rate collection sensor, the body temperature sensor, the communication device and the display module are connected with the processor, the fingerprint recognition sensor is provided with a fingerprint information collection panel used for collecting fingerprint information of a user, the fingerprint information is uploaded to the cloud end server for verifying the identity of the user, the heart rate collection sensor is used for obtaining human body heart rate information, the body temperature sensor is used for obtaining human hand temperature information, the communication device is used for conducting verification with the cloud end server and building a communication link according to the fingerprint information collected by the processor, and achieving data transmission between the processor and the cloud end server. The display module is provided with an LED or a liquid crystal display screen which is used for displaying a channel of the radio receiver and information related to the collected data.

Technical field
The present invention relates to vital sign monitoring technology, be specifically related to a kind of intelligent broadcast receiver with health monitoring function.
Background technology
As an important physical signs of health, heart rate is the most essential information of pulse wave, and its stability directly reflects the quality of cardiac function.At present, the survey tool of heart rate is comprised: the cardiographic detector of clinical medical, the contact type measurement instrument of winding pectoral girdle, cuff or electrode in positions such as wrist, finger tip, ear-lobes, the use of these contact type measurement instruments can cause the discomfort of human body, and measures complicated operation, is not suitable for daily monitoring at any time.Compared to this, the more applicable general public of contactless inspection is used for the health monitoring in daily life.

Embodiment
As follows by reference to the accompanying drawings, the application's scheme is further described:
As shown in Figure 3, a kind of intelligent broadcast receiver with health monitoring function, be connected with cloud server, the radio reception circuit 2, loudspeaker circuit 3, fingerprint Identification sensor 4, heart rate pick-up transducers 5, body temperature trans 6, communication device 7 and the display module 8 that comprise processor 1, are connected with described processor 1; Described fingerprint Identification sensor 4, it has a finger print information and gathers panel 41, and for gathering the finger print information of user, this finger print information is uploaded to cloud server in order to identifying user identity; Described heart rate pick-up transducers 5, for obtaining human heart rate's information, selects infrared heart rate sensor in the present embodiment; Described body temperature trans 6, for obtaining staff temperature information; Described communication device 7, carries out verifying and setting up communication link for the finger print information that gathers according to processor 1 and cloud server, and realizes the transfer of data of processor 1 and cloud server; Described display module 8, it has a LED or LCDs 81, for showing radio channels and the information relevant to image data.
Described processor 1 is connected with infrared inductor 9, works for the wake up process device 1 when human infrared signal being detected;
Described communication device 7 comprise SIM card module 71 and or wireless communication module 72, it is utilized mobile network or is connected with cloud server by WIFI accessing Internet network.
Described processor 1 drives and is connected with some devices 10 of warning, described device 10 of warning comprises in electromagnetic shaker 101 and LED light 102, for when showing human health status analysis result, with different vibration frequencies or light, correspondence prompting is carried out to different health status, or analysis data reach to during alarming value with sound and or light warn, cause user to note.
Described LED light 102 comprises monochrome or color LED lamp pearl.
Described processor 1 is connected with GPS locating module 11, positions broadcast receiver for realizing.
Described processor 1 is connected with noninvasive dynamics monitoring device 12, for realizing the detection to blood sugar for human body.
Described loudspeaker circuit 3 and processor 1 share one or a pair loudspeaker horn 13 exports.Except the scheme of the present embodiment, obviously, described loudspeaker circuit 3 also can have independently audio frequency output channel with processor 1, is connected to loudspeaker horn separately.
Described processor 1 adopts Programmable DSPs digital processing unit, and described DSP digital processing unit is connected with high-capacity FLASH flash memory 14, and the capacity of internal memory, depending on actual design demand, can adopt the capacity such as 2G, 4G, 8G.
As shown in Figure 1-2, described intelligent broadcast receiver has the square body case 20 of a prolate, and the middle part 201 of described side's body case 20 is slightly narrowed and is provided with the grip part 2011 meeting staff griping shape; All sides of described side's body case 20 are provided with the acquisition window 202 of fingerprint Identification sensor 4 and the inspection window 203 of noninvasive dynamics monitoring device 12.Described intelligent broadcast receiver is provided with a pair loudspeaker horn 13a and 13b, it is symmetrically distributed in described LED or LCDs 81 both sides, described infrared induction dress device 9, LED light 102 are located at intelligent broadcast receiver front, are specifically located at all sides of LED or LCDs 81.Described square shell 20 weeks sides are also provided with slot 204 and the adjusting knob 15 of SIM card 16, and under radio-receiving mode, described adjusting knob 15 is for the selection of radio reception channel; Under health monitoring pattern, the operations such as described adjusting knob is used for selecting test item, the upper and lower page turning of displaying information on screen.
Measure body temperature for convenience, the temp probe of described temperature sensor 6 can be close to and be located at described grip part 2011 place, or all the other positions more often contacted with human body.
